Question 110887: Solve the following by factoring:3x^2 - 6x = 0

3x%5E2+-+6x+=+0.........notice that 3x is common for both terms, factor it out
3x%28x+-+2%29+=+0.......here we have product of an monomial and binomial equal to 0
the product of an monomial and binomial will be equal to 0 if either one of them or both of them are equal to 0
so, we will have
if 3x+=+0....=> ...x%2B0
or, if x+-+2+=+0....=>...x+=+2
So one answer is x=0 and another answer is x=2
